The Minor League Baseball season is heating up, and you can catch some of baseball’s most exciting talents for FREE on MLB.com and MLB.TV.
Select Minor League games will be available to stream this season, meaning you can watch some of the game’s top prospects at no cost. And if you like what you see there, all available Minor League games are streamed on MiLB.TV, and you can add that to an existing MLB.TV subscription for only $25.

Saturday, 6:35 p.m. ET — Somerset Patriots (NYY) @ Binghamton Rumble Ponies (NYM)
New York, New York. It’s Yankees vs. Mets at the Double-A level. The Yanks’ Anthony Volpe (MLB’s No 5 prospect) leads the Patriots against a Rumble Ponies team headlined by the Amazins’ top three prospects — catcher Francisco Álvarez (MLB No. 7), third baseman/outfielder Brett Baty (MLB No. 23) and shortstop Ronny Mauricio (MLB No. 73). Sunday, 6:00 p.m. ET — Bowie Baysox (BAL) @ Altoona Curve (PIT)
Tune in for the Pipeline Game of the Month, as Jonathan Mayo is on hand for an up-close look at a matchup featuring three Top 100 Prospects. Baltimore’s Gunnar Henderson (No. 48) looks to power the Baysox against a team that boasts Nick Gonzales (No. 18) and Liover Peguero (No. 62).
